Half of Beatkozina, Born in Morocco, Mehdi Naami grew up listening to multiple sounds from the traditional music of Morocco and North Africa to Funk, soul music and rock helping to shape his eclectic musical tastes

Drawing his sounds from various trends, such as Afrobeat, Reggae, R & B, Old School Hip Hop and Jazz, Mehdi Naami discovered electronic beats while studying in France in the late 90's and was deeply influenced by great artists like Laurent Garnier, Etienne de Crecy, Fumiya Tanaka, Miss Kitten and The Hacker.

Within the World of African and Middle Eastern electro- ethnic, Mehdi Naami has a genuine approach to music where his performance of mixing sounds becomes a narrative, a story telling that takes the audience into various ethic universes. His nomadic take on music brings about a timeless brewing of sounds.

A major figure on the contemporary Moroccan electro- ethnic scene since the early 2000's, He is Resident DJ in the Red City at Buddha Bar Marrakech.
